Here are five questions you should ask a dermatologist in Southlake, TX today:

  • How long have you’ve been practicing dermatology? This information helps you get to know the level of experience offered by the medical professional. It allows you to seek reviews of the doctor. You’ll learn where they practiced before they arrived in Southlake if they’re new to the area. It also helps you get a sense of the number of patients they’ve seen throughout their careers.

 

  • What types of services do you provide? You must understand what the dermatologist can do for you. You can get the treatment options that best meet your needs. If their office doesn’t offer the service you need, you can move on to one that does. You’re only out the money for the initial consultation.

 

  • Do you accept insurance? You’ll want to make sure that the dermatologist accepts the insurance you have as a provider. You won’t be responsible for the entire visit cost. The dermatology office can bill your insurance for services rendered. Your out-of-pocket costs will be far less that way.

 

  • What payment methods do you prefer? You’ll learn how to pay the doctor of dermatology before you schedule your first appointment. If there is a patient portal available, you’ll learn about it. You can make arrangements to take care of your bill without delay.

 

  • Where can I see examples of your work? There may be a photo gallery available where you can see photos of patients who have battled with similar nail, skin, or hair conditions. Asking the doctor for more information about how they’ve helped people facing what you face gives you the confidence to continue seeking services long into the future.
